The value of `k`for which the system ofequations `2x+3y=5, 4x+k y=10`has infinite number ofsolutions, is(a) 1 (b) 3 (c) 6 (d) 0 |
|
Answer» For an infinite number of solutions, we have ` (2)/(4) = ( 3)/(k) = (-5)/(10) rArr k = 6`. |
